Visual differences between built-in and free-standing equipment

The first thing that catches your eye when comparing is the absence of visible structural elements on the front side. If you look at free-standing refrigeratoryou will immediately notice the side walls, often painted white, gray or metallic, as well as protruding hinges and handles. The built-in model is devoid of these decorative elements, since its sides usually have a rough surface and are not intended for viewing.

The key visual difference lies in the door opening system. In classic models, the hinges are located on the outside and are visible even when the door is closed, while built-in units use special sliding system or furniture hinges. This allows you to stick the same material on the refrigerator door as the rest of the kitchen, making the appliances completely invisible.

It is important to understand that the depth of the cabinet also plays a role. The standard depth of kitchen cabinets is about 60 cm, and the built-in refrigerator is designed so that its door does not protrude beyond this plane along with the overlay facade. Free-standing models often have a depth of more than 65 cm, which breaks the line of the facade.

⚠️ Attention: Do not try to use a free-standing refrigerator to be built into a blind cabinet without ventilation. Such models require free access of air from all sides, and closing them will lead to overheating of the compressor and rapid breakdown.

Another nuance is the base part. Built-in appliances often have a special recess at the bottom or a design that allows you to install a furniture plinth that continues the line of the kitchen plinth. This creates the effect of floating or, conversely, solidity, depending on the designer’s idea.

Facade fastening systems: sliding and hinged

When we talk about what built-in refrigerators look like in photos, we often mean exactly the method of attaching the decorative panel. There are two main types of installation, which are visually almost indistinguishable in finished form, but have a different design inside.

The first type is sliding system (or slider). In this case, the refrigerator door has its own hinge, and the furniture facade is attached to it through a special guide mechanism. When opened, the front slides along the main door. Visually, this looks very neat, since the weight of the facade does not fall on the hinges of the refrigerator, which prolongs their life.

The second type is hanging system (or hinged). Here the front panel is rigidly attached to the refrigerator door, and they open as one unit. The hinges of such models are reinforced to withstand the weight of wood, MDF or plastic. The sectional photographs show that such a system takes up less space in the depths of the cabinet, which is important for narrow niches.

The choice of system affects not only reliability, but also the opening angle. Some models with a hinged system allow the door to open 110-120 degrees, which makes access to the shelves easier. Sliding systems sometimes limit this angle unless a special compensation strip is provided.

Fully built-in and partially built-in models

There are two main classes of equipment on the market that look different in the interior. Fully built-in refrigerators are completely hidden behind furniture facades. They do not have their own visible faceplate, other than perhaps a decorative frame at the bottom or a hidden handle.

Partially built-in models (or integrated) have their own bezel, often in a style stainless steel or coated anti-fingerprint. The facades are built into them only in the lower part or on the sides, or the upper part of the door remains open. This is a compromise option for those who want to preserve the industrial design of the equipment.

Visually, partially built-in models look more massive and technologically advanced. They are often equipped with an external display or control buttons on the door, which cannot be implemented in completely hidden models without displaying the control panel at the end of the furniture.

The choice between these options depends on the concept of the kitchen. If the goal is minimalism and “invisible” technology, then only complete integration. If the kitchen is designed in a loft or hi-tech style, then the shiny surface of a partially built-in refrigerator will be an excellent accent.

Dimensions and influence on the appearance of the niche

The dimensions of the built-in refrigerator directly affect how it will look in the set. The standard width of a niche for embedding is usually 60 cm, but there are also narrow models with a width of 45 cm or even 55 cm. In photographs, narrow models are often combined two pieces in one column or next to the oven.

Height is another important parameter. Tall models (up to 2 meters) allow you to create a column that reaches the very ceiling, which visually elongates the kitchen. Low models (up to 1 meter) are often hidden under the countertop, using them as under-counter refrigerators, which is popular in island kitchens.

Ventilation nuances in a closed niche

For normal operation of a built-in refrigerator, organized air exchange is required. Air should enter from below through the ventilation grille in the base and exit through the top of the cabinet. Without this, the gap between the back wall of the refrigerator and the kitchen wall must be increased, which may disrupt the geometry of the facade.

The installation depth also varies. Some models require a niche with a depth of 60 cm, others - 55 cm. If you make a mistake with the calculations, the refrigerator door can protrude beyond the facade by a couple of centimeters, which immediately catches your eye and spoils the look of the straight line of the kitchen.

When planning, it is worth taking into account the gaps. Even the most modern models require minimal space on the sides for expansion when the compressor operates and doors open. On installation diagrams, these gaps are usually indicated as tolerance gap, and ignoring them can result in the refrigerator simply not going into place or jamming.

Handle interior design and access control

One ​​of the most difficult issues when visualizing a built-in refrigerator is the handle. Since the fully built-in model does not have its own handle, designers use several solutions. The most popular option is profile handles, which are attached directly to the facade and can be made in the color of the kitchen or in a contrasting metal.

Modern trends dictate the abandonment of visible handles in favor of the system push-to-open (click to open). These refrigerators have a special mechanism installed that responds to pressure on a certain area of ​​the door. This makes the facade absolutely smooth and monolithic.

  • 🔹 Integrated handle: milling in the facade material itself (Gola-profile), which looks very stylish and minimalistic.
  • 🔹 Hidden handle: metal strip attached to the inside of the top or side edge doors.
  • 🔹 Coupe profile: a long vertical handle that occupies almost the entire height of the door, typical for kitchens in a modern style.

It is also worth mentioning control systems. In completely hidden models, the control panel is often located inside on the top wall of the chamber or located at the end of the door, becoming visible only when opened. This keeps the lines clean, but may be less convenient for rapid temperature changes.

⚠️ Attention: If you choose a push-to-open system, make sure the mechanism is designed to support the weight of your furniture front. Heavy massive doors may not open the first time or, conversely, slam when closing.

Different manufacturers offer their own unique solutions for embedding. For example, equipment Bosch i Siemens often uses a system VarioDoorthat allows you to adjust the position of the hinges with high precision, ensuring ideal alignment of the facade in the same plane with other furniture.

The brand Liebherr is famous its systems SmartDoorthat make it easier to open heavy doors and provide soft closing. Visually, their models are often distinguished by their special thickness of thermal insulation, which allows them to maintain compact external dimensions with a large internal volume.

Models from Electrolux i AEG often offer flexible solutions for installing handles and the ability to hang doors without dismantling the facade, which simplifies the redevelopment of the kitchen in the future. In the photographs, their installation looks very neat thanks to the thin gaps between the door and the body.

Frequently asked questions (FAQ)

Is it possible to distinguish a built-in refrigerator from a regular one in a closed photo?

If the photo is taken well and the refrigerator is fully integrated into a furniture set with a correctly selected facade, it is almost impossible to distinguish it from an ordinary cabinet. Only the ventilation grilles in the base or upper part remain visible, unless they are hidden by the designer.

Why are built-in refrigerators more expensive than conventional ones?

The high price is due to the complex design of hinges that can withstand the weight of a furniture door, the lack of a decorative body (savings in materials are compensated by the complexity of engineering) and the need for more compact placement units in conditions of limited ventilation.

Is it possible to replace an old built-in refrigerator with a new one without replacing furniture?

This is only possible if the new dimensions (height, width, depth) coincide with the old niche, and the facade fastening system is identical. Otherwise, you will need to remake the furniture frame or rehang the facade, which can be technically difficult.

What does the ventilation system of a built-in refrigerator look like?

In the photo of the finished kitchen you can see horizontal slots in the kitchen plinth below and sometimes a ventilation grille in the eaves at the top. Through these holes, the air circulation necessary for cooling the condenser occurs.
